Why Get Your Own Domain Name?
Yes to do all of those, you need to get your own domain name.
If you are like most folks on the Internet, you are using an email address that you got from your Internet Service Provider. Chances are that its not pretty, not easy to remember. You can improve on it and for less than ten bucks.
What happens to your email address if you change Internet Service Providers. Will they let you keep that old email address and forward mail to you, like the Post Office? Probably not. How many places is your email address found? Your own websites, Newsletter Subscriptions, and how many more that you will never think of? If its already out there in lots of places, you will have a problem making everyone aware of a new one. It kinda keeps you locked in to your existing ISP.
To avoid this problem, get your own domain name. If you are going to do any business online, its one of the first things you should do. Even if you don’t intend to do business online, I think you should get your own domain name. You might get your own name as your domain name. Its getting harder and harder to do that as the number of users grows.
There are lots of places to get domain names. There is also a wide range of prices. Shop around and you’ll save money. I suggest that you stick with a domain name ending with .com because that’s what lots of people think of when they think of a domain name.
You don’t have to get hosting to get email at your own domain name. You can have a “hit” on that domain name forwarded to any website that you might have hosted now. Sometimes you can get a website hosted for free through you ISP or from Yahoo or several others. Forwarding is when someone enters your new domain address like www.globalsales.com into their browser, they are actually sent to your free site at, say, http://www.geocities.com/myfreesite/ . Just think for a minute, which of those two addresses is likely to get the most visitors?
While you don’t have to get hosted, its getting so inexpensive to have your own hosting account that it is something you should do as soon as time and budget allows. There is quite a range of prices here, so shop around for hosting services.
